I know the questions keep coming, "What kind of wakeboard should I get?!" but like always, every persons unique right? Well I've been riding a 2003 Liquid Force Trip 138 with 2006 Liquid Force Transits LTD. I love the bindings esspecially after coming from 2003 Ultra Sucs (Too harsh for me). Anyway, long story short, I think I'm ready to buy another board. I love my board, and probably will never part from it, mainly because it was my first wakeboard and it taught me a lot, but I'm ready to get something that helps in my progression as a better rider. Something that will have better pop, still be forgiving, release off the wake quicker, still hold edges as well as the Trip. I want something that is just as light of course, but really I want something that lands smoother. The Trip really would kill me if I landed out in the flats. I also want something that I can ride switch, not something so loose like a snowboard, but something that tracks well, and perhaps its a matter of smaller fins. Larger fins make it nearly impossible for me, for example when I have all the fins on the trip, i can't ride switch, its too difficult to switch in the water. Where as, if I take out the massive center fin, and am left with just the two cupped fins on each side, the board feels great...still loose, but with proper edging you can hit the wake fine with some practice.

P.S. I'm 6'0 160 pounds, give or take...dunno if that helps in determining what size I should ride. My 138 was nice size, but I feel I could ride a 136 and probably be okay, 138 probably being my max.

PS3: Loosest of the 3
softest rails (slippery on edge)
fastest of the 3
mellower turn-in than the others

Watson: Softest landing of the 3
solid pop
somewhat soft rails, but locks on edge pretty well
fast, but not as fast as the PS3

Premier: Tightest of the 3
pop and speed similar to watson
hardest rails (locks on edge really well)
hardest landings of the 3

all 3 are pretty full-profiled boards, so they will all give you a higer ride in the water and good push off the wake. Good Luck!

HHI Dave, kinda a feel thing, it just takes a bit longer to build up speed when you roll onto edge.

Jmass03, The Ronix one has a similar rocker pattern to the vault, but has some interesting rails. They are rounded in the belly, toward the tip/tail they get sharp and are cupped, so you have the mellow turn, but locks on edge because of the cupped end rails. It also has some channels on the tip/tail, so it releases cleaner and is a shade faster than the premier.

The vault is an assymetrical shape that give you a tighter and slower/more forgiving toe edge, and a slightly looser, quicker heel edge.
